"Okay, now we'll place our ribbon, put our first pin right here. This is the edge, so you want to put that first pin. You have your 6 inches and then your first pin marking. You want to measure 2 inches from the edge. 2 inches from the edge of the book cover to the edge of the ribbon. The pin should match up where we placed our other pin marking. We'll pin that ribbon in place right there. Then you've got the handle here. You want to make sure the handle isn't twisted. You come around like this and then you match this pin to the pin that we have here. You want to make sure that it's 2 inches from the edge like that. I can even take this pin out and we'll use it to pin the ribbon down there. We'll turn it around and we'll do the other side the same way."
